Pepperoni Pizza Crescent Rolls

  • Total Time: 25 minutes
  • Yield: 8 rolls 1x

Description

These Cheesy Pepperoni Pizza Crescent Rolls are the perfect quick snack for gatherings, combining classic pizza flavors in a convenient roll format.


Ingredients

Units Scale

Main ingredients

  • 1-2 cans Crescent roll dough (Depends on your crowd)
  • 24 slices Pepperoni slices (Regular or mini both work)
  • 2 cups Shredded mozzarella cheese (Or a cheese blend)
  • 0.5 cups Pizza sauce (Or marinara sauce)
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ning (Optional)
  • 1 teaspoon Garlic powder (Optional)
  • 0.25 cups Grated Parmesan cheese (Optional, for a salty finish)
  • 2 tablespoons Butter or olive oil (Optional, for brushing)

Instructions

Preparation

  1. Preheat your oven to the temperature listed on the crescent roll package. Line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
  2. Open the dough and separate it into triangles. If the dough feels too warm and sticky, chill it in the fridge for 5 minutes.

Filling and Rolling

  1. On the wide end of each triangle, add a small spoonful of pizza sauce, sprinkle cheese, and top with pepperoni.
  2. Roll from the wide end to the point, keeping the filling tucked in.
  3. Arrange the rolls seam side down on the baking sheet. Brush the tops lightly with butter or olive oil, then sprinkle with Italian seasoning and a pinch of Parmesan.

Baking

  1. Bake until they are puffed and golden, approximately 12-15 minutes.

Serving

  1. Let them rest for 3-5 minutes before serving.

Notes

Keep the dough cold to avoid tearing. Use parchment paper for even baking. Let rolls cool slightly after baking to prevent burning tongues.
